10.4.1 Decoding and processing the read data

The BCL 508
• Setting the number of labels to be decoded for each reading gate (0 ... 64). This is
done via the Max. no. of labels parameter.
• Definition of up to 8 different code types (4 different types if configured via the dis-
play). Labels that match one of the defined code types are decoded. Further parame-
ters can be set for each code type:
The code type (symbology)
The Number of digits: either up to 5 different numbers of digits (e.g., 10, 12, 16,
20, 24), or a range (Interval mode) and up to three additional numbers of digits
(e.g., 2 ... 10, 12, 16, 26)
The Reading reliability: the set value specifies how many times a label must
be read and decoded with the same result before the result is accepted as valid.
Activation of the code fragment technology (CRT, in the webConfig tool only)
Additional code type specific settings (in the webConfig tool only)
Check digit method used for decoding as well as the type of Check digit out-
put for the read result. The two possibilities for the latter are Standard (corre-
sponds to the standard for the selected code type/symbology) and not Standard.
Define at least one code type with the desired settings.
• Via webConfig:
Configuration -> Decoder
• Or, alternatively, via the display
Parameter -> Decoder table
